Patio Sealing in Tacoma, WA
Patio sealing services involve applying a protective coating to outdoor surfaces such as concrete, brick, stone, or pavers to help prevent damage from moisture, staining, and general wear. This process enhances the durability and appearance of patios, walkways, and outdoor entertainment areas, making them easier to maintain and extending their lifespan. Projects typically include sealing existing patios or walkways, as well as preparing new installations for long-term protection. Property owners considering patio sealing often want to understand the types of sealants used, the benefits of sealing, and how it can help preserve the investment in outdoor living spaces.
Before requesting patio sealing services, homeowners should consider the current condition of their surfaces, including any existing cracks or damage that may need attention beforehand. It’s also helpful to know the weather conditions, as sealing is best performed during dry periods to ensure proper adhesion. Property owners usually seek information about the expected appearance after sealing, maintenance requirements, and the recommended frequency for reapplication to maintain optimal protection. Clear understanding of these factors can help ensure the desired results and long-lasting performance of the sealed surfaces.

Patio Sealing Questions
What is patio sealing? Patio sealing involves applying a protective coating to surfaces like concrete, stone, or pavers to pr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.
Why should homeowners consider patio sealing? Sealing helps preserve the appearance and durability of a patio, reducing the need for repairs and keeping it looking clean and fresh.
What types of patios benefit from sealing? Most concrete, stone, and paver patios can benefit from sealing to enhance longevity and resistance to weathering.
How often should a patio be resealed? Typically, patios should be resealed every 2 to 3 years, depending on usage and exposure to elements.
